President’s Message: Reflect the Past, Transform Today, Inspire Tomorrow

For the past two years, we have worked together to make a difference, to bring Maria {Fletcher}’s vision into focus.  Along the way we have seen monumental shifts in the education landscape. Public education, as most of us in this room have known it, seems up for grabs -- with so-called innovations in curriculum and structure, changing delivery systems, and private and corporate influences, unlike any we have ever seen.

Much has been driven by the challenges of a severely compromised economy and, even more so, by a “race to somewhere” based on the belief that we have fallen behind other economically developed nations in our ability to prepare our children to be college and career ready -- to compete in a global society. Membership Card Template now on Website... 

NEW TEMPLATES FOR DATA MERGING
About half of local PTAs prefer to pre-print the member’s custom information on the card directly, using a template that merges data onto the card. There is a template that accommodates the new format of the card, that lines up the information, so local PTAs can mail merge member data (from a data MS Excel file) onto the template (an MS Word file). The card stock can be fed through most typical ink-jet printers.

Please note: Because the new cards have a light coating to improve durability, once a sheet of cards is heated and imprinted through the printer, it needs about two minutes for the ink to cool and set. After that time, the card can be handled and distributed.

In this section of the website you will find the  tools needed to provide programs for your members and students and to run your PTA. This will ultimately help your unit and membership meet those beliefs listed below:

Beliefs

  • Every child deserves to have his/her basic needs met.
  • Every child deserves an education designed to meet the child's needs.
  • Public education is the appropriate forum to prepare children for participation in a democratic society.
  • Every child deserves our continued commitment to advocacy.
  • PTA will take the lead in parent involvement by training parents to be partners in education.
  • PTA will take the lead in promoting the value of parent involvement with the community and educational partners.
  • We are responsible for identifying, understanding, and meeting the needs of our diverse membership.
  • Educators are integral part of our association.
  • Education and leadership training and self-evaluation are essential at all levels.
  • Programs and materials should be provided to enhance parenting skills.
  • Challenging oneself leads to growth.
